This blog is now closed – follow our live coverage belowCoronavirus – latest updates12.29amBSTWe ’ve launched a new blog at the link below – head there for the latest:Related:Coronavirus live news: California sees record daily cases as global infections top 15m12.08amBSTThere was an “astonishing” failure by government to plan for the economic impact of a possible flu-like pandemic, parliament’s financial watchdog has said.MPs on the cross-party public accounts committee concluded that government schemes were drawn up “on the hoof” in mid-March by Rishi Sunak’s Treasury, weeks after the first case of coronavirus was detected in the UK. The delay risked leaving sectors of the UK economy behind, according to a report published on Thursday:Related:UK failed to plan for economic impact of flu-like pandemic, says watchdogContinue reading...
